Jersey is about 160 times smaller than New Caledonia.

New Caledonia is approximately 18,575 sq km, while Jersey is approximately 116 sq km, making Jersey 0.62% the size of New Caledonia. Meanwhile, the population of New Caledonia is ~297,160 people (195,014 fewer people live in Jersey).
